Senate okays Bacolod hospital bill on second reading: Gasataya

Share on facebook
Facebook
Share on twitter
Twitter
Share on email
Email

BY ADRIAN P. NEMES III

“We are a step closer for Bacolod to have its own hospital,” Rep. Greg Gasataya said after the Senate approved on second reading Senate Bill No. 1647, authored by Senator Juan Miguel “Migz” Zubiri, that pushes for the creation of a Bacolod General Hospital.

Gasataya, who authored the counterpart House Bill No. 6731 that was approved by the House of Representatives in June last year, said the third and final reading of Zubiri’s bill is scheduled next week.

If there will be no objection or interpellation, the bill will be passed and forwarded to President Rodrigo Duterte for signing as a law, he said.

Once Duterte has signed it, the national government will fund the hospital construction, under the 2022 General Appropriations Act, through the Health Facilities Enhancement Program of the Department of Health, Gasataya also said.

The Senate has allotted P600 million for the establishment of the Bacolod City General Hospital that may start next year.

Several areas are being considered as sites for the hospital, including those in barangays Mansilingan, Felisa, and Bata, near the boundary of Bacolod and Talisay.

Gasataya earlier said that five families have, so far, expressed interest of donating their lots for use as site of the hospital.

But he said it will be the local government of Bacolod and the DOH that will choose the appropriate site for the hospital.*
